Mark Thompson c6cf576bfd vaapi_encode: Convert to send/receive API
This attaches the logic of picking the mode of for the next picture to
the output, which simplifies some choices by removing the concept of
the picture for which input is not yet available.  At the same time,
we allow more complex reference structures and track more reference
metadata (particularly the contents of the DPB) for use in the
codec-specific code.

It also adds flags to explicitly track the available features of the
different codecs.  The new structure also allows open-GOP support, so
that is now available for codecs which can do it.

Mark Thompson c422304108 vaapi_encode: Always reapply global parameters after the sequence header
The codec sequence headers may contain fields which can overwrite the
fine parameters given in the specific settings (e.g. a crude bitrate
value vs. the max-rate / target-percentage / etc. values in
VAEncMiscParameterRateControl).  Always reapply all global parameters
after a sequence header to avoid this causing problems.

Mark Thompson 6d3389d2ac vaapi_encode: Choose profiles dynamically
Previously there was one fixed choice for each codec (e.g. H.265 -> Main
profile), and using anything else then required an explicit option from
the user.  This changes to selecting the profile based on the input format
and the set of profiles actually supported by the driver (e.g. P010 input
will choose Main 10 profile for H.265 if the driver supports it).

The entrypoint and render target format are also chosen dynamically in the
same way, removing those explicit selections from the per-codec code.

Mark Thompson 9d2f673df1 vaapi_encode: Sync to input surface rather than output
While outwardly bizarre, this change makes the behaviour consistent
with other VAAPI encoders which sync to the encode /input/ picture in
order to wait for /output/ from the encoder.  It is not harmful on
i965 (because synchronisation already happens in vaRenderPicture(),
so it has no effect there), and it allows the encoder to work on
mesa/gallium which assumes this behaviour.
